Forecast: Nuclear Heat Energy Supply in Sweden

The forecasted data for nuclear heat energy supply in Sweden from 2024 to 2028 shows a consistent year-on-year increase of 0.3%, starting from 16.5 million tonnes of oil equivalent (MTOE) in 2024 to 16.7 MTOE in 2028. This steady growth signifies a modest but stable increase in nuclear energy production or utilization for heat over the forecast period. Given that the data encompasses a five-year span, the compound annual growth rate (CAGR) can also be calculated at approximately 0.3%, which aligns with the yearly incremental increases observed.
